  • Charge professor: 252 ECTS credit

  • Duration: 4 years

  • Start: 1st / End: 4th

  • Distribution of the load professor of Diploma in Archaeology. 30 ECTS credit:

    • 12 ECTS credit are additional load to that of Degree. Concentrated in 1st (6 ECTS credit) and 2nd (6ECTS)

    • 12 ECTS credit are optional subjects at Degree in History but compulsory for students taking Diploma in Archaeology. Concentrated in 3rd year (6 ECTS credit) and 4th year (6 ECTS credit).

    • 6 ECTS credit would correspond to the TFG (4th year). Students of Diploma in Archaeology will do it in this area.

In addition to the subjects with a load of 30 ECTS credit professor , in order to obtain the Diploma, students have to carry out compulsory activities throughout the four years: 30 hours a year of work in the Archaeology Workshop/laboratory (handling original archaeological material) and participate in two excavations involving a dedication of 75 hours each. In this sense, the University has signed collaboration agreements with important archaeological excavations in Spain and Europe.

Students have 36 ECTS credit of optional subjects at their disposal at Study program if they wish to introduce or deepen their knowledge in complementary areas of knowledge (Latin, Greek, cultural management, etc.) or in other different subjects.

The sequencing of the Study program of the Diploma in Archaeology ensures a solid training acquired, moreover, in a gradual manner, establishing the necessary knowledge to assume the skills and competences necessary for archaeological work. For this reason, it is from the summer of the second year when the student is able to make the most of the practical work in archaeological excavations.

Students should apply for through written request the enrollment in the following subjects: Archaeological Excavation I - 3º, Archaeological Excavation II - 4º, Archaeological Workshop - 4º.
